The Enforcement Directorate raided eight locations in Kerala’s Kozhikode district on Tuesday as part of its investigation into alleged money‑laundering linked to the CMRL‑Exalogic case.
The Enforcement Directorate (ED) carried out coordinated raids at eight different premises in Kozhikode district of Kerala on Tuesday. Officials entered the sites with search warrants as part of a broader investigation into financial irregularities.
The operation is linked to the ongoing probe into the CMRL‑Exalogic case, where authorities suspect that funds were laundered through complex transactions involving the Chennai Metro Rail Limited (CMRL) and the IT services firm Exalogic. The ED is examining whether the alleged money trail violates the Prevention of Money Laundering Act (PMLA).
While the raids were completed without public incident, the department has not disclosed the identities of the individuals or entities targeted. Further actions, including possible arrests or seizure of assets, will depend on the evidence gathered during the searches.
